CONFIDENCE IN FORBES
UNITED CAUCUS POLICY DISCUSSED LENGTHY MEETING ALL MEMBERS PRESENT PLEDGE OF SUPPORT Press Association. —Copyright. WELLINGTON, This Day. Members of the United Party met in caucus at Parliament Buildings last night, and questions affecting the party's policy were discussed until a late hour. Full confidence in the party's legislative programme was expressed by members, who represented the full strength of the organisation. At the conclusion of the meeting the following" resolution was carried: "This caucus of the United Party extends its continued confidence in the leader, the Rt. Hon. G. W. Forbes, and offers him its sincerest good wishes on his return to the Dominion from the Imperial Conference. It .records its appreciation of the able maimer in which he represented this loyal Dominion at the conference. The caucus desires further to express its confidence in the courageous and ! statesmanlike manner in which Mr. Forbes, as Prime. Minister, is facing i the present economic situation in the country, with a view to putting it again on the high road to prosperity."
